主持人 -Windows 7的
客人 -操作系统7
我已经使用 VMware Player 设置了 CentOS 虚拟机。按照我的响应中的指示将网络设置更改为使用 DHCP 后,我现在可以连接到互联网(ping google.com,使用 yum 安装软件包都成功)上一个问题。
我现在正在尝试完成第一步的最后一部分教程。但是,在运行ifconfig eno16777736 | grep inet | awk '{ print $2 }'
验证我的虚拟机的 IP 地址后192.168.22.128
,将我的浏览器定向到该地址无法加载任何内容(连接超时)。 (我已检查该httpd
服务是否正在运行。)
但是我可以192.168.22.128
从主机的命令行成功 ping 通。
VM 的网络设置使用 NAT。我尝试切换到桥接连接,认为这样会更好 - 但后来虚拟机似乎没有 IP 地址,根本无法连接到互联网 - 无法 ping 8.8.4.4 (我不明白这样做到底改变了什么)。
谁能解释一下如何让浏览器连接到虚拟机?
答案1
当 ping 正常时,您可能在虚拟机上设置了防火墙规则,阻止了端口 80。
firewall-cmd --get-active-zones
获取区域参数。
firewall-cmd --zone=ZONE --add-service=http --permanent
打开端口。
firewall-cmd --reload
激活规则。
您可以替换--add-service=http
为--add-port=80/tcp
.